Child care subsidies among new TCA families: Baseline utilization rates & outcomes

Description:

This current paper extends the analysis of subsidy use among new TANF families in Maryland. Specifically, this report looks at the use and non-use of child care subsidies by a cohort of female-headed, single-parent families with at least one child under the age of 13. These families were newly-approved for TCA (Temporary Cash Assistance, Maryland's TANF program) between January 2003 and December 2004 and were both employed and became subsidy-eligible at some point before April 2006. (author abstract)
